Theresa established Mahogany Ridge in 1982 as a dog training school and retail shop in Lake George, New York. Advertised by word of mouth the business grew as Theresa continued to focus on the needs of dogs and their people. A daycare business was added in 1991 when Mahogany Ridge moved south into Saratoga County, New York. During nearly twenty years Theresa and Mahogany Ridge flourished in the community offering dog training, daycare, retail dog food and supplies along with much support and advice to the many friends of Mahogany Ridge.

In 2010 Theresa and Mahogany Ridge relocated even further south to Culpeper, Virginia. Located in the foothills of the Blue Ridge Mountains, Mahogany Ridge brings a wide range of services to Culpeper County and North Central Virginia. The 16 peaceful acres are dedicated to dogs well-being and fun. Multiple fenced in fields, woods, a creek, shade, pools in summer and ample parking are only a few of the features offered to dogs and their owners. Along the way

Theresa’s canine education consists of a multitude of seminars, training camps and self study.

 

  • Theresa received her certification as an agility instructor by Julie Daniels in 1997 and is a follower of the Hatfield/Mah approach to agility.

  • She has attended behavioral seminars by Katherine Houpt at Cornell University as well as training seminars with the late Job Michael Evans.

  • She is a Certified Volhard Staff Instructor and a professional member (#2725) of the International Association of Canine Professionals.

  • She also is an AKC Evaluator (#772290) for the Canine Good Citizen and Community Canine tests.

  • Most recently Theresa has received her Competent Communicator certificate with Toastmaster International and her Trick Dog Instructor certificate from Kyra Sundance with Do More With Your Dog. Theresa is forever a student who seeks any information to be gathered.
